St Leonards Warrior Square Train Station provides passengers with a comprehensive range of facilities. Visitors can take advantage of a ticket office that opens early in the morning on weekdays and slightly later on weekends, ensuring you're always prepared for spur-of-the-moment travel. For your convenience, ticket machines are also available, with accessible machines located on platform 1 for easy ticket collection.
Accessibility is a priority here. While the station offers limited step-free access, efforts are made to assist those with mobility challenges. Information and help points are stationed here for your support, alongside departure screens and announcements to keep you updated. Although there are no waiting rooms available, seating spaces are provided where you can relax before boarding. While the station does not currently offer Wi-Fi or public shops, there's a café and Selecta vending machines ready to fuel your journey.
The station is well-connected, offering bus services for those who need to travel further afield. Bus stops for destinations such as Hastings and Battle can be found near the Queen Victoria statue on Grand Parade. Rhyl Train Station is well-equipped with facilities to ensure a pleasant travel experience. Ticket purchasing is straightforward with the station's well-staffed ticket office operating from early morning until late in the evening. You’ll find convenient ticket machines which accept both cash and cards, offering accessible options for all travelers. It's reassuring to note that you can collect tickets bought online directly from these machines.
Concerned about accessibility? Rhyl Station is designed with step-free access, featuring facilities that cater to everyone’s needs. Take advantage of acc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and staff assistance available throughout the week. Public conveniences such as accessible toilets and baby changing facilities are located on Platform 1. Additionally, the station provides free Wi-Fi, making it easy to stay connected.
Satisfaction doesn’t stop at the station with a host of onward travel options available. Bus connections are conveniently accessed just outside the station with the option of purchasing a PlusBus ticket for unlimited travel within the area, offering exceptional value. Despite the absence of a dedicated cycle hire facility, ample bicycle storage is available, should you prefer to explore the town on two wheels. For those who might need rail replacement services, they can find them at Bay 6, ensuring continued travel even through disruptions.
